1
0
mirror of https://github.com/gryf/coach.git synced 2026-04-27 19:23:34 +02:00

removing datasets + imports optimization

This commit is contained in:
itaicaspi-intel
2018-08-19 14:16:01 +03:00
parent d826382b11
commit 658b437079
152 changed files with 385 additions and 393 deletions
+1 -2
View File
@@ -14,10 +14,9 @@
# limitations under the License.
#
from rl_coach.spaces import ActionSpace
from rl_coach.core_types import ActionType
from rl_coach.filters.filter import Filter
from rl_coach.spaces import ActionSpace
class ActionFilter(Filter):
@@ -17,8 +17,8 @@
from typing import Union, List
import numpy as np
from rl_coach.filters.action.box_discretization import BoxDiscretization
from rl_coach.filters.action.box_discretization import BoxDiscretization
from rl_coach.filters.action.partial_discrete_action_space_map import PartialDiscreteActionSpaceMap
from rl_coach.spaces import AttentionActionSpace, BoxActionSpace, DiscreteActionSpace
+1 -1
View File
@@ -17,10 +17,10 @@
from typing import Union
import numpy as np
from rl_coach.spaces import BoxActionSpace
from rl_coach.core_types import ActionType
from rl_coach.filters.action.action_filter import ActionFilter
from rl_coach.spaces import BoxActionSpace
class BoxMasking(ActionFilter):
@@ -17,10 +17,10 @@
from typing import Union
import numpy as np
from rl_coach.spaces import BoxActionSpace
from rl_coach.core_types import ActionType
from rl_coach.filters.action.action_filter import ActionFilter
from rl_coach.spaces import BoxActionSpace
class LinearBoxToBoxMap(ActionFilter):
@@ -16,10 +16,9 @@
from typing import List
from rl_coach.spaces import DiscreteActionSpace, ActionSpace
from rl_coach.core_types import ActionType
from rl_coach.filters.action.action_filter import ActionFilter
from rl_coach.spaces import DiscreteActionSpace, ActionSpace
class PartialDiscreteActionSpaceMap(ActionFilter):
+1 -1
View File
@@ -19,8 +19,8 @@ from collections import OrderedDict
from copy import deepcopy
from typing import Dict, Union, List
from rl_coach.spaces import ActionSpace, RewardSpace, ObservationSpace
from rl_coach.core_types import EnvResponse, ActionInfo, Transition
from rl_coach.spaces import ActionSpace, RewardSpace, ObservationSpace
from rl_coach.utils import force_list
@@ -16,10 +16,10 @@
import numpy as np
from rl_coach.spaces import ObservationSpace
from rl_coach.core_types import ObservationType
from rl_coach.filters.observation.observation_filter import ObservationFilter
from rl_coach.spaces import ObservationSpace
class ObservationClippingFilter(ObservationFilter):
@@ -16,10 +16,10 @@
from typing import Union, Tuple
import numpy as np
from rl_coach.spaces import ObservationSpace
from rl_coach.core_types import ObservationType
from rl_coach.filters.observation.observation_filter import ObservationFilter
from rl_coach.spaces import ObservationSpace
class ObservationCropFilter(ObservationFilter):
@@ -15,10 +15,10 @@
#
import numpy as np
from rl_coach.spaces import ObservationSpace, PlanarMapsObservationSpace
from rl_coach.core_types import ObservationType
from rl_coach.filters.observation.observation_filter import ObservationFilter
from rl_coach.spaces import ObservationSpace, PlanarMapsObservationSpace
class ObservationMoveAxisFilter(ObservationFilter):
@@ -16,11 +16,11 @@
from typing import List
import numpy as np
from rl_coach.spaces import ObservationSpace
from rl_coach.architectures.tensorflow_components.shared_variables import SharedRunningStats
from rl_coach.core_types import ObservationType
from rl_coach.filters.observation.observation_filter import ObservationFilter
from rl_coach.spaces import ObservationSpace
class ObservationNormalizationFilter(ObservationFilter):
@@ -17,10 +17,9 @@ import copy
from enum import Enum
from typing import List
from rl_coach.spaces import ObservationSpace, VectorObservationSpace
from rl_coach.core_types import ObservationType
from rl_coach.filters.observation.observation_filter import ObservationFilter
from rl_coach.spaces import ObservationSpace, VectorObservationSpace
class ObservationReductionBySubPartsNameFilter(ObservationFilter):
@@ -17,10 +17,10 @@
from enum import Enum
import scipy.ndimage
from rl_coach.spaces import ObservationSpace
from rl_coach.core_types import ObservationType
from rl_coach.filters.observation.observation_filter import ObservationFilter
from rl_coach.spaces import ObservationSpace
# imresize interpolation types as defined by scipy here:
@@ -19,10 +19,10 @@ from enum import Enum
import numpy as np
import scipy.ndimage
from rl_coach.spaces import ObservationSpace, PlanarMapsObservationSpace, ImageObservationSpace
from rl_coach.core_types import ObservationType
from rl_coach.filters.observation.observation_filter import ObservationFilter
from rl_coach.spaces import ObservationSpace, PlanarMapsObservationSpace, ImageObservationSpace
# imresize interpolation types as defined by scipy here:
@@ -14,10 +14,9 @@
# limitations under the License.
#
from rl_coach.spaces import ObservationSpace
from rl_coach.core_types import ObservationType
from rl_coach.filters.observation.observation_filter import ObservationFilter
from rl_coach.spaces import ObservationSpace
class ObservationRGBToYFilter(ObservationFilter):
@@ -15,10 +15,10 @@
#
import numpy as np
from rl_coach.spaces import ObservationSpace
from rl_coach.core_types import ObservationType
from rl_coach.filters.observation.observation_filter import ObservationFilter
from rl_coach.spaces import ObservationSpace
class ObservationSqueezeFilter(ObservationFilter):
@@ -18,10 +18,10 @@ import copy
from collections import deque
import numpy as np
from rl_coach.spaces import ObservationSpace
from rl_coach.core_types import ObservationType
from rl_coach.filters.observation.observation_filter import ObservationFilter
from rl_coach.spaces import ObservationSpace
class LazyStack(object):
@@ -15,10 +15,10 @@
#
import numpy as np
from rl_coach.spaces import ObservationSpace
from rl_coach.core_types import ObservationType
from rl_coach.filters.observation.observation_filter import ObservationFilter
from rl_coach.spaces import ObservationSpace
class ObservationToUInt8Filter(ObservationFilter):
@@ -15,10 +15,10 @@
#
import numpy as np
from rl_coach.spaces import RewardSpace
from rl_coach.core_types import RewardType
from rl_coach.filters.reward.reward_filter import RewardFilter
from rl_coach.spaces import RewardSpace
class RewardClippingFilter(RewardFilter):
@@ -16,11 +16,11 @@
import numpy as np
from rl_coach.spaces import RewardSpace
from rl_coach.architectures.tensorflow_components.shared_variables import SharedRunningStats
from rl_coach.core_types import RewardType
from rl_coach.filters.reward.reward_filter import RewardFilter
from rl_coach.spaces import RewardSpace
class RewardNormalizationFilter(RewardFilter):
@@ -14,10 +14,9 @@
# limitations under the License.
#
from rl_coach.spaces import RewardSpace
from rl_coach.core_types import RewardType
from rl_coach.filters.reward.reward_filter import RewardFilter
from rl_coach.spaces import RewardSpace
class RewardRescaleFilter(RewardFilter):